Stasis (medicine)

As stasis (Greek στάσις " congestion ", " congestion " ) is called in the technical language of medicine to jam an otherwise moving body fluid or an ingredient of hollow organs:

  • Congestion of blood, see hemostasis
  • Stasis of lymph, lymphostasis, see edema
  • Stasis of bile, see cholestasis
  • Stasis of mucus, see mucostasis
  • Stasis of intestinal contents, see fecal impaction (also Enterostase )
